From 6060764aba7868079fc47cd7a408ffcc52f418a6 Mon Sep 17 00:00:00 2001 From: omri Date: Sat, 8 Jul 2023 15:20:42 +0300 Subject: [PATCH] nvim: add treesitter-context --- .config/nvim/lazy-lock.json | 1 + .config/nvim/lua/plugins.lua | 7 +++++++ .config/nvim/lua/plugins/treesitter-context.lua | 1 + 3 files changed, 9 insertions(+) create mode 100644 .config/nvim/lua/plugins/treesitter-context.lua diff --git a/.config/nvim/lazy-lock.json b/.config/nvim/lazy-lock.json index 176251a..d815fa0 100644 --- a/.config/nvim/lazy-lock.json +++ b/.config/nvim/lazy-lock.json @@ -24,6 +24,7 @@ "nvim-lspconfig": { "branch": "master", "commit": "c5505c70571b094663745167d40388edd40f6450" }, "nvim-tree.lua": { "branch": "master", "commit": "45400cd7e02027937cd5e49845545e606ecf5a1f" }, "nvim-treesitter": { "branch": "master", "commit": "5a7a2ad172bcc40c53aa274dff05aacb5074b509" }, + "nvim-treesitter-context": { "branch": "master", "commit": "959265a5d438462dc5d3dde215b915109c3d6fcb" }, "nvim-treesitter-textsubjects": { "branch": "master", "commit": "b913508f503527ff540f7fe2dcf1bf1d1f259887" }, "nvim-web-devicons": { "branch": "master", "commit": "267af2d57e0f251d65b95bdfd1f382211b272417" }, "plenary.nvim": { "branch": "master", "commit": "253d34830709d690f013daf2853a9d21ad7accab" }, diff --git a/.config/nvim/lua/plugins.lua b/.config/nvim/lua/plugins.lua index 476fe54..c14f63f 100644 --- a/.config/nvim/lua/plugins.lua +++ b/.config/nvim/lua/plugins.lua @@ -73,6 +73,13 @@ require("lazy").setup({ end, }, + { + "nvim-treesitter/nvim-treesitter-context", + config = function() + require("plugins.treesitter-context") + end, + }, + { "RRethy/nvim-treesitter-textsubjects", config = function() diff --git a/.config/nvim/lua/plugins/treesitter-context.lua b/.config/nvim/lua/plugins/treesitter-context.lua new file mode 100644 index 0000000..5d209ad --- /dev/null +++ b/.config/nvim/lua/plugins/treesitter-context.lua @@ -0,0 +1 @@ +require("treesitter-context").setup()